In Chapter 1, the background of image restoration is described. First, image denoising problems are addressed. Image denoising is a principal problem of image processing and the purpose is to obtain an original picture as an ideal one. For photon acquisition systems, low-light image denoising is becoming in use in optical imaging applications such as astronomical imaging, fluorescence microscopy appliances, magnetic resonance imaging. In this case, the noises are strongly dependent on the signals and approximately obeys Poisson distribution, which leads difficulties in denoising process. The denoising problem for Poisson noise can be modeled by a modular fashion through variance stabilization. Using the variance stabilization, denoising techniques for additive Gaussian noises become available for Poisson denoising. This chapter summarizes some of such existing methods. Next, image fusion problems are dealt with. Image fusion is a technique to synthesize a full focused picture, in which all the contents are focused, from a set of partially focused images with different focal lengths. At present, there are several types of image fusion techniques. Those include spatial domain, feature space and transform domain techniques. In the spatial domain and feature space approaches, the synthesis performance heavily depends on the adopted segmentation algorithm, and they prone to fail fusion at object edges, while the transform domain approach is influenced by the adopted transform. In order to improve the quality of fused image, some disadvantages of existing methods are discussed in this chapter. This chapter mentions the possibility of improving the performance of Poisson denoising and image fusion from viewpoints different form existing researches. Various discrete wavelet transforms have been used for Poisson image denoising. However, the transforms have disadvantages such as shift variance, aliasing, and lack of directional selectivity. PURE-LET is known as an efficient Poisson denoising technique. However, PURE-LET has a disadvantage of representing slant geometric structures. As another method, there is a technique to convert Poisson noise to additive Gaussian noise so that typical Gaussian denoising technique becomes available. Among many Gaussian denoising methods, the SURE-LET approach is known to be relatively efficient. SURE-LET is a kind of soft-thresholding method that uses a relation among inter-scale coefficients of an orthonormal wavelets. Its performance, however, depends on the adopted wavelets. Classical separable transforms bring poor representation of slant edges and textures. In order to solve this problem, this section proposes to combine the variance stabilizing transformation (VST), SURE-LET approach and multiple DirLOTs (M-DirLOTs). Image fusion is a scheme to improve the quality of information from multiple images. This chapter deals with an image fusion technique in wavelet transform domain. Some wavelet-based algorithms were developed. For more effective representation of image, we use multiple directional transforms to fuse images. M-DirLOTs can overcome a disadvantage of traditional separable wavelets for representing slant textures and edges of images. This work analyses characteristics of local luminance contrast and suggests a novel fusion rule based on inter-scale relation of wavelet coefficients. Relying on the above consideration, a novel image fusion method based on inter-scale relation in M-DirLOTs domain is proposed. Some experimental results show that the proposed method improves the fusion performance.
